Rare 1911 Pierce four cylinder motorcycle

Rare 1911 Pierce four cylinder motorcycle
LOT 267.
Rare 1911 Pierce four cylinder motorcycle. Running condition, never plated or painted. The Pierce Motorcycle Company was founded in 1909 by Percy Pierce, son of George Pierce, the legendary car and bicycle manufacturer. Debuted at the 1909 show at Madison Square Garden, Pierce offered the first four cylinder American Motorcycle. Gasoline and oil are contained in a tubular frame, having shaft drive, sprung fork, and pressure oiling. The first Pierce motorcycles have direct drive and single speed. In subsequent years a clutch and two speed transmission was added. These elegant expensive machines cost more to produce than the market would bear and in 1914, production ceased. This two speed example, in unrestored condition has been in long-term protected ownership, and is among the best known original examples. Only tires and hand grips have been replaced. All other components are correct and original. Ownership history is unknown, it bears a first year issue 1914 Pennsylvania enamel license plate, and includes a Pierce logo tool set. Although complete and in running condition, dissasembly and inspection is recommended before road use.
Estimate: $145,000-165,000
Sold Price: $166,750

1902 Steffy Motorcycle

1902 Steffy Motorcycle
LOT 1a.
1902 Steffy Motor-bike, New Mail frame with Steffy clip-on motor. Accessories include a "Search Light", carbide head lamp and a New York Standard Watch Company Cyclometer. Expert restoration.
Estimate: $20,000-25,000
Sold Price: $30,000

Henderson Motorcycle Poster

Henderson Motorcycle Poster
LOT 6.
Rare Henderson four cylinder Motorcycle with side car poster, Brennemann, depicting rider in full dress and passenger with flowing wrap standing in side card. Sight 24" x 36", overall 37 1/2" x 25 1/2". Imperfections at top of poster.
Estimate: $5,000-6,000
Sold Price: $10,200
